The article outlines five budget-friendly hacks to waterproof leather shoes at home. First, it suggests using pure beeswax to create a durable waterproof layer by thoroughly cleaning the shoes, applying the wax, and melting it with a hair dryer.

The second method involves using a base protector spray, which should be applied in light layers, allowing each coat to dry for half an hour. The third technique recommends using mink oil to deeply condition and waterproof hard leather, ensuring to massage it gently into the material.

The fourth hack involves using regular unscented paraffin wax as a substitute for beeswax, applying it similarly to create a waterproof barrier. Lastly, petroleum jelly can be used as a quick, temporary waterproofing solution.

Each method emphasizes the importance of thorough cleaning and careful application to maintain the quality and appearance of the leather.
